**Job Description/Responsibilities:**
* Document Management: Assembling, verifying, and organizing vehicle-related processes, including ownership transfer, initial license plate issuance, licensing, debt regularization, lien cancellations, and sale intentions.
* Customer Service: Providing procedural guidance, quotations, document collection, and service status follow-up.
* External/Internal Procedures: Document scanning, form completion, inspection scheduling, and visits to public agencies (DETRAN/Poupatempo).
* Debt Research: Identifying traffic fines, financial restrictions (liens), and tax debts (IPVA/licensing).
